Tab M10 Plus ZAAJ0385GB Tablet (3rd Generation), Android, 4GB RAM, 128GB
- The third generation Tab M10 lets you binge longer and study harder, and all with premium look and feel.
- This portable entertainment tablet is great for students with a Special Reading Mode and low-blue light certification for the longer study sessions.
- Whatever you’re doing, it all looks great on a plus-sized 10.6” 2K IPS display, and sounds amazing too, thanks to a quad speaker system optimised with Dolby Atmos. Boasting 128GB of storage and all-day battery life, it’s ready to stream films, keep you in touch with your socials, and deliver a great audio-visual experience for both work and play.

sorted byI was concerned after reading the negative comments about it freezing during watching YouTube. Nothing like this happens and I can easily watch YouTube and Netflix in 1080p without issues.
Of course browsing is not as smooth as my phone, but that cost me about 4 times as much money, is probably 3 times as powerful and has a 120Hz screen. If you approach with realistic expectations, you won't be let down. Afterall it's a £149 device and for that price I couldn't be happier!
